The University of Rochester Urban Exploring Club typically goes on four or five trips each semester. In addition, we periodically invite guest speakers from the city to talk about the history and future of the sites we explore. In March of 2008 we held an enormously successful event called ArtAwake, which was attended by more than 800 students and 600 members of the community. During Orientation Week this Fall, we organized a the second annual city-wide scavenger hunt for incoming Freshmen called Wild Goose.
